Passports without the paperwork
Travellers send a photo of each passport; OCR fills the name, number, nationality and expiry into the booking — flagged if it expires within six months of travel.

Umrah & Hajj group co-pilot
Rooming tiers, per-pilgrim balances, group manifests and per-traveller payment links — run a 40-pax group from one screen, not one spreadsheet per bus.
